手游怎么解包深度拆解揭秘高阶操作与实战技巧全攻略

1. 解包工具与基础环境配置

手游怎么解包深度拆解揭秘高阶操作与实战技巧全攻略

手游解包的核心在于工具链的搭建与资源的逆向分析。以Unity引擎手游为例,解包流程通常涉及资源定位、加密识别、文件提取三个阶段。首先需通过安卓模拟器(如夜神、雷电)安装目标游戏并下载完整热更新资源,随后利用文件管理器定位资源路径(如`/storage/emulated/0/Android/data/游戏包名`),将包含`.ab`(AssetBundle)或`.acb`(加密音频)的文件夹映射至PC端。 常用工具包括AssetStudio(解析Unity资源)、VGMToolbox(音视频提取)、apktoolm(APK反编译)等。例如,AssetStudio可加载`.ab`文件并导出模型、贴图等资源,但若遇到加密或FakeHeader(虚假文件头),需结合Python脚本或WinHex手动处理。对于Live2D资源,UnityCNLive2DExtractor需配合密钥索引解密,而音视频的`.usm`格式则需WannaCRI工具和特定十六进制密钥。

2. 加密资源与动态调试技术

手游怎么解包深度拆解揭秘高阶操作与实战技巧全攻略

手游厂商普遍采用多重加密手段对抗解包。常见加密类型包括XOR异或加密、UnityCN定制加密及il2cpp代码混淆。例如,部分游戏通过修改`.ab`文件头或插入垃圾数据干扰工具解析,此时需通过IDA Pro静态分析`.so`文件定位解密函数,或使用Frida动态Hook关键函数(如`setXXTEAKeyAndSign`)提取密钥。 动态调试中,需关注反调试检测机制。如腾讯ACE反作弊系统通过AI检测异常内存读写,而网易易盾则采用代码虚拟化(VMP)混淆关键逻辑。实战中,可借助Xposed框架绕过签名校验,或修改`AndroidManifest.xml`禁用调试保护。对于il2cpp引擎游戏,Il2CppDumper能还原符号表,辅助分析C逻辑。

3. 法律风险与合规操作边界

解包行为的合法性需严格界定。根据《著作权法》及《计算机软件保护条例》,未经授权的代码反编译、资源提取均属侵权。2025年《世界之外》手游官方曾对解包者发起法律诉讼,强调“拆解包体构成商业秘密侵犯”。传播破解版游戏可能导致民事赔偿与刑事责任,如Ohayoo平台因破解版损失超200万元,最终通过司法途径追责。 合规操作应限于学习研究与安全测试。建议开发者使用网易易盾等加固方案,对小游戏进行代码混淆(控制流平坦化、字符串加密)及资源隐写,防止二次打包。普通用户可通过OurPlay等正版渠道获取授权内容,避免触碰法律红线。

4. 实战案例:从解包到资源复现

以《原神》为例,其资源采用分段加密与动态加载技术。解包时需先提取APK中的`global-metadata.dat`,通过Il2CppDumper还原符号,定位`AssetManager::LoadAsset`函数,发现资源加载前会校验CRC32值。绕过校验后,使用AssetStudio加载`/data/data/com.miHoYo.GenshinImpact/files/AssetBundles`,但模型文件被拆分为多个`.blk`块,需自定义Python脚本重组。 音视频方面,`.pck`文件采用WWISE编码,可通过ww2ogg+revorb工具链转换为`.ogg`,但部分音频需密钥解密。密钥通常隐藏在`libil2cpp.so`的`AkBankManager::DecryptBank`函数中,需通过Ghidra逆向算法逻辑。

5. 未来趋势与防护技术演进

随着AI技术的渗透,游戏防护进入智能化阶段。腾讯GiiNEX平台通过机器学习识别异常代码特征,实时阻断注入攻击;天美工作室的端手协同地形渲染技术,则通过服务器计算关键数据,减少客户端可解析内容。预计2026年后,基于区块链的资源校验与联邦学习的动态加密将成为主流,解包技术将更依赖0day漏洞挖掘与硬件级调试工具。 总结与建议 手游解包是技术探索与法律风险并存的领域。从工具链配置到动态调试,从业者需掌握加密算法逆向、反调试绕过等高阶技能,同时严守法律边界,仅将技术用于安全研究或授权修改。对于开发者,建议采用网易易盾、FairGuard等方案实现资源加密与代码虚拟化;普通用户应通过正版渠道获取内容,避免使用“无限钻石”等破解版。未来,随着AI与云游戏的普及,解包技术将面临更复杂的挑战,需持续关注密码学与系统安全领域的前沿进展。
上一篇:一个手机号可以注册两个微信吗_究竟能否实现?一个手机号可以注册两个微信吗深度解析
下一篇:畅玩不费钱手游尽享零负担沉浸式冒险体验

相关推荐